Transaction 5d6517721eaca68a12c1c0c83e3a9ef804a34bfdebaf582875813f1fccaa92f7
1 Input
2 Outputs
- 5d6517721eaca68a12c1c0c83e3a9ef804a34bfdebaf582875813f1fccaa92f7:0
- 5d6517721eaca68a12c1c0c83e3a9ef804a34bfdebaf582875813f1fccaa92f7:1
value 45533990
address 14mE18zFrTP7SRfT2NmeKawiDzRBm4Mpzg
value 9580830999
address 1GRHyQkJ5G3ag4vMz7jpV4uDNh2aJkh2yU